hydromodpy.analysis.testbed.regional_lab_reporting#

Persistence helpers (JSON, CSV, Markdown) for the regional-lab family.

Functions

build_plan_payload(*, cfg, selected_sites, ...)

Build one JSON-serializable execution plan.

build_report_payload(*, cfg, selected_sites, ...)

Build one JSON-serializable execution report.

load_previous_ok_case_ids(report_path)

Return case identifiers already marked as successful in one previous report.

write_json_payload(path, payload)

Write one JSON payload to disk atomically.

write_summary_artifacts(*, cfg, ...)

Persist compact synthesis artifacts for the current regional-lab state.